ABSTRACT

Introduction Pressure ulcers, also known as bedsores, are a significant concern for bedridden individuals, presenting both physical and socioeconomic challenges. Factors such as prolonged immobility, chronic medical conditions, and poor nutrition contribute to their development. Despite extensive research in some regions, studies comparing diabetic and non-diabetic populations remain limited, particularly in low-income settings. This study aimed to investigate the risk factors and frequency of pressure ulcers among bedridden patients, addressing this gap in understanding and guiding targeted interventions. Materials and methods A cross-sectional study was conducted across four government hospitals in Peshawar, Pakistan. A total of 388 bedridden patients with pressure ulcers were included, and data were collected through a questionnaire. The questionnaire covered demographics, comorbidities, duration of bedbound status, BMI, and caregivers' awareness of pressure ulcer care. Data analysis was performed using SPSS version 22.0 (Armonk, NY: IBM Corp.), with qualitative data presented as frequencies and percentages and quantitative data as mean and standard deviation. Chi-square tests were utilized for significance, with p<0.05 considered significant. Results Of the 388 patients analyzed, 230 (59.3%) were diabetic, highlighting the prevalence of diabetes among pressure ulcer cases. The majority of diabetic patients with ulcers were over 41 years old, and 293 (75.5%) had comorbidities. Surgical intervention was the primary cause of ulcers in 213 (54.8%) cases, followed by stroke in 77 (19.8%) cases. Notably, 252 (65%) of caregivers exhibited inadequate knowledge regarding ulcer care. Stage II ulcers were prevalent in both diabetic and non-diabetic cohorts. Conclusions Pressure ulcers are poorly controlled complications observed in bedridden individuals, highlighting a critical need for comprehensive preventive measures and caregiver education to alleviate the burden of pressure ulcers, especially in diabetic patients. Factors such as prolonged immobility, surgical interventions, and insufficient caregiver knowledge contribute to the development of pressure ulcers. Understanding these complexities is essential for implementing effective care approaches and mitigating the impact of pressure ulcers.

ABSTRACT

BACKGROUND: Denture-induced oral Lesions (DIOLs) often manifests shortly after the placement or adjustment of new or realigned dentures, frequently resulting in severe pain and discomfort. OBJECTIVES: This study aimed to classify DIOLs placing a particular emphasis on assessing the associated pain. METHODS: A prospective case study was conducted involving 126 patients who were fitted with a total of 193 dentures of various types at the Hadassah School of Dental Medicine. All patients underwent comprehensive intra-oral examinations within 1-8 weeks following denture delivery, completed symptom questionnaires and had their medical records reviewed. Key variables documented included age, gender, overall health status, denture type, and a detailed description of the DIOLs. The description encompassed factors such as lesion location, shape, colour, size, border characteristics, ulcerative appearance, membrane coverage, 3D morphology (elevated, immersed and flat) and patient-reported Verbal Pain Score (VPS) when touching the DIOLs, when wearing the denture, and when not wearing the denture. RESULTS: Notably, 25.4% of denture wearers required no adjustments, while 14.4% necessitated more than three revisions. A majority (71.8%) of DIOLs cases were associated with mandibular complete dentures, primarily situated on the alveolar ridge. The mean VPS indicated a pain intensity of 7 ± 2.1, with temporary dentures in both jaws causing the most discomfort. Implant-supported overdentures were particularly painful when placed in the mandible. Additionally, VPS scores were higher among older individuals and those with prior prosthetic experiences. A significant correlation was observed between pain intensity and presence of chronic health condition (0.036). CONCLUSIONS: This study revealed distinct characteristics of DIOLs and highlighted the multifactorial nature of pain experienced following the development of DIOLs. Insights into the influence of patient and denture characteristics on DIOLs and pain intensity can guide healthcare professionals in optimising patient comfort and satisfaction.

ABSTRACT

Introduction: Falls in the community can have major impacts on patient lives. There can be long lasting physical and psychological consequences of a fall and subsequent long lie. The annual burden to ambulance services responding to falls at home is high. Affordable devices to help people get up from the floor, or reduce the risk of a long lie, would be useful and widely applicable. Case report: We present the case of 2 families who successfully used an air mattress and a bath lift to get the fallen person up off the floor following a fall, when they had previously called an ambulance. This has reduced their dependence on the ambulance service and has improved their confidence following falls. Discussion/conclusion: Affordable devices such as air mattresses can help people off the floor following a fall and prevent long lies as well as reduce the number of ambulance call outs.

ABSTRACT

BACKGROUND: Hospital-acquired pressure injuries are a major patient safety concern in intensive care units that are considered largely preventable adverse events by adherence to nursing standards of care. The hypothesis of this research was to investigate the prevalence of hospital-acquired pressure injuries in intensive care units (ICUs) of the Eastern Mediterranean Region. METHODS: This study was designed as a systematic review and meta-analysis. All articles published on Pressure ulcer prevalence in the ICUs of hospitals in Eastern Mediterranean Region countries, identified by searching PubMed through MEDLINE, Web of Science, Scopus, and Google Scholar from January 1, 2011, until September 22, 2023. The reference lists of these articles were checked for additional relevant studies. Data were analyzed using the Comprehensive Meta-Analysis Software (v.2.2.064). RESULTS: A total of 15 articles met the inclusion criteria. Based on the random-effects model, the overall Pressure ulcer prevalence rate was 16.6% (95% CI (8.6-29.6)). Both the highest and lowest prevalence was observed in Jordan in 2011 at 83.1% (95% CI (71.2- 90.7)) and in 2012 at 0.9% (95% CI (0.5- 1.5)), respectively. The results showed that publication year, average age, and sample size were the main causes of heterogeneity between the reviewed studies (p < 0.05). CONCLUSION: This systematic review and meta-analysis of the pertinent peer-reviewed literature revealed a high prevalence of hospital-acquired pressure injuries of 16% in intensive care units of Eastern Mediterranean region. Therefore, it is necessary for health policymakers and managers in Eastern Mediterranean Region to take necessary measures to prevent the incidence of Pressure ulcers in hospitals, especially in ICUs.

ABSTRACT

OBJECTIVE: This study aimed to investigate the various influencing factors for intraoperative pressure sores in patients with craniocerebral microsurgery and provide nursing intervention strategies for surgical pressure sores in a clinical operating room. METHODS: This was a case-control study on 2157 patients who underwent craniocerebral microsurgery in the craniocerebral department of the hospital between November 2021 and November 2022. Of these, 62 patients with intraoperative pressure sores were compared with 248 patients without pressure sores during the same period using a 1:4 case-control method. A logistic regression model was used to analyze the effect of possible factors on pressure sores in an operating room. RESULTS: The incidence of pressure sores in craniocerebral microsurgery was 2.87%. The logistic regression analysis showed that skin at the pressure site [odds ratio (OR) = 1.759, 95% confidence interval (CI): 1.137-2.721], surgical position (OR = 1.727, 95% CI: 1.338-2.228), intraoperative body temperature (OR = 2.229, 95% CI: 1.229-4.042), and surgical time (OR = 2.009, 95% CI: 1.221-3.303) were independent factors for the occurrence of intraoperative pressure sores. CONCLUSIONS: The high-risk factors for pressure sores in craniocerebral microsurgery included fasting time, surgical position, intraoperative temperature, and skin at the pressure site. Targeted attention and protection had a positive effect in preventing intraoperative pressure sores in patients who underwent craniocerebral microsurgery.

ABSTRACT

BACKGROUND: Despite numerous measures used to prevent pressure ulcers, their growing prevalence in recent years is expected to continue as the population ages. This review aims to report the outcomes of the regenerative potential of MSCs in treating pressure ulcers, assessing the effectiveness of MSCs in treating pressure ulcers. METHODS: A computerized search for articles on animal models that use MSCs as primary therapy to treat pressure ulcers, published from conception to present, was conducted using PubMed, MEDLINE, Embase, and CINAHL. Our search yielded 52 articles, narrowed to 44 after excluding duplicates. RESULTS: Out of 52 articles collected from four databases, 11 met the inclusion criteria. A total of 11 articles published between 2008 and 2020 met the inclusion criteria. Eight studies were observational descriptive papers in animal models, and three were prospective. Six studies used autologous MSCs, while five used allogenic MSCs. Three studies were conducted in humans, and the remaining eight were conducted in animals. The most common method of cell delivery was an intradermal injection in the margins of the ulcer. All studies reported positive results, including improved wound healing, reduced inflammation, and improved tissue regeneration. CONCLUSIONS: MSCs have shown promising results in treating pressure ulcers in animal and clinical trials. The combination of MSCs and scaffold materials has also been studied and found to be effective in wound healing. A standardized human wound model has been proposed further to investigate the efficacy of cell-based therapies for chronic wounds. However, more research is needed to determine the best quantity of cells to apply for pressure ulcers and to ensure the safety and efficacy of these treatments in clinical settings.

ABSTRACT

Background and objectives: Pressure sores are a common medical burden among patients, particularly those who are bedridden or frail. Surgical management of occipital pressure sores poses unique challenges due to limited elasticity and the spherical shape of the scalp. This study aims to evaluate the efficacy and safety of a novel reconstruction method utilizing a local transpositional flap and split-thickness skin graft with negative pressure wound therapy (NPWT) for occipital pressure sore treatment. Material and methods: A retrospective analysis was performed on patients with occipital pressure sores who underwent hybrid reconstructions using a local flap and split-thickness skin graft in conjunction with NPWT. Surgical outcomes, including flap survival rate, graft take percentage, and complications, were assessed. A comparative analysis was performed between the NPWT group and the conventional dressing group. Results: The NPWT group (n = 24) demonstrated a significantly higher mean graft take percentage at postoperative day 14 compared with the conventional dressing group (n = 22) (98.2% vs. 81.2%, p < 0.05). No significant difference in flap survival rate was observed between the two groups. Conclusions: As the aging population continues to grow, occipital pressure sores have gained significant attention as a crucial medical condition. The innovative surgical method incorporating NPWT offers an efficient and safe treatment option for patients with occipital pressure sores, potentially establishing itself as the future gold standard for managing this condition.

ABSTRACT

OBJECTIVE: Pressure ulcers (PUs) are highly prevalent and challenging wounds. In this study, patients with either tetraplegia or paraplegia, all of whom had multiple grade 4 PUs and who underwent single-session surgical treatment were included. In order to increase the mobility of the musculocutaneous flap, the gluteus maximus muscle, which cannot be used by immobile patients, was detached and inserted into the flap. METHOD: This was a retrospective case series and all PUs were reconstructed within the same surgical session. RESULTS: A total of nine patients participated in the study, all of whom were male. Mean age was 33 years (range: 20-42 years). Mean follow-up period was 14.3 months (range: 9-24 months). All patients had a successful single-session repair of all PUs. Total or partial flap losses were not observed. Mean and total number of reconstructed PUs were 2.55 and 23, respectively. The mean area of reconstructed open wounds per patient was 174.6cm2 and the mean operation duration was 253 minutes. The level of blood loss was acceptable as the decrease in haemoglobin levels was not more than 2g/dl for each patient. CONCLUSION: Multiple PUs can be repaired in one session using gluteus maximus musculocutaneous flaps in immobile patients. Based on the fact that the gluteus maximus is an essential muscle for ambulation, our approach can only be used in the treatment of patients with irreversible paraplegia or tetraplegia. When all prerequsities are met, the amount of blood loss and operation duration are acceptable, and returning the patient to a wound-free state can be achieved more quickly compared to multi-session repairs. Air-fluidised beds are vital tools for accomplishing single session repairs of multiple PUs. The data shows that the approach is safe and can be used in patients with multiple PUs.

ABSTRACT

Background and aims: The nutrition support team (NST) comprises doctors, nutritionists, pharmacists, and nurses who provide intensive nutritional treatment designed for each patient by evaluating their nutritional status of hospitalized patients. This study aimed to identify the clinical characteristics of patients referred to the NST among those admitted to a tertiary hospital and to understand the factors affecting their clinical course and changes in pressure sore grades. Methods: This study included 1,171 adult patients aged 18 years or older referred to the NST at a tertiary hospital in a metropolitan city between 1 January 2019 and 31 December 2020. Patients were divided into five age groups, neuro department and non-neuro department, those treated in the intensive care unit (ICU), and those not treated in the ICU. Patients were also compared based on the presence of pressure sores at the time of NST referral and changes in pressure sore grades at the first time of NST referral and discharge (improved pressure sores, no change in pressure sores, and aggravated pressure sores). In addition, this study examined the factors affecting changes in pressure sore grades. Results: As age increased, the proportion of both low albumin levels and pressure sores significantly increased (p < 0.001), and the neuro department showed a significantly lower proportion of low albumin levels and pressure sores (p < 0.001). The proportion of patients with pressure sores was higher (64.9%), and this patient group showed significantly higher rates of low albumin levels (p < 0.001) and treatment in the ICU (p < 0.001). The group with aggravated pressure sore grades had a significantly higher proportion of patients in the surgery department (p = 0.009) and those treated in the ICU (p < 0.001). Admission to the surgery department was a factor that aggravated the grade of pressure sores [adjusted odds ratio (aOR) = 1.985, 95% confidence interval (CI) = 1.168-3.371]. When patients were not treated in the ICU, the grade of the pressure sores was less likely to worsen (aOR = 0.364, 95% CI = 0.217-0.609). Conclusion: Pressure sores and low albumin levels are closely related, and the risk of developing and aggravating pressure sores is particularly high in patients in the surgery department and those receiving ICU treatment. Therefore, it is necessary to actively implement NST referral to ensure that overall nutrition, including albumin, is well supplied, especially for patients in the surgery department and treated in the ICU, as they are at high risk of pressure sore development and aggravation. Moreover, since low albumin levels frequently occur in elderly patients, it is necessary to consider including the elderly in the indications for referral to the NST.

ABSTRACT

INTRODUCTION: Motor and swallowing dysfunctions in multiple sclerosis (MS) unbalance calorie intake and energy expenditure, modifying nutritional status. Only one study has described nutritional status in MS patients at early disease stages (median Expanded Disability Status Scale [EDSS] = 3), but this has never been assessed in the most severe cases. The goal of the present study was to describe nutritional status in advanced-stage MS. METHODS: The study was a non-interventional retrospective analysis of a prospective registry. We reviewed medical files of consecutive MS patients admitted for annual follow-up in a physical and rehabilitation medicine unit between May 2016 and October 2018. Malnutrition for frail people, according to the French Health Authority (Haute Autorité de Santé [HAS]) definition, was our composite primary outcome criterion: body mass index (BMI) <21 kg/m2 and/or albumin<35 g/L. First, we performed a descriptive analysis of the nutritional status. Second, we studied the association between malnutrition and MS characteristics in univariate and multivariate analyses. RESULTS: A total of 163 patients with median EDSS = 8 [7; 8.5] were included. Ninety-three patients (57%) met HAS malnutrition criteria (36% with albumin <35 g/L, 31% with BMI <21 kg/m2 and 10% with both). Malnutrition was associated in univariate analysis with MS severity (EDSS ≥8.5, p = 0.0003), primary progressive type of MS (p = 0.01) and swallowing disorders (p = 0.002). Multivariate analysis showed that low disability status (EDSS <7) was the only independent (protective) factor associated with malnutrition (OR = 0.2, p = 0.03). CONCLUSIONS: Malnutrition is frequent in advanced stages of MS and is probably a key point for therapeutics, which has never been demonstrated previously. A standardized evaluation should be developed to improve nutritional therapeutic strategies in this population.

ABSTRACT

Pressure sores occur when soft tissue of the skin, subcutaneous fat tissue or musculature is exposed to pressure or friction over a long period of time, which leads to local ischemia with subsequent necrosis. All areas of the skin lying over bones with only a thin layer of soft tissue are predilection sites. In older patients the risk factors for the development of a pressure sore must be systematically documented at admission and during the course of the disease. Accordingly, the necessary prophylactic procedures must be initiated. The classification of the European Pressure Ulcer Advisory Panel (EPUAP) is used to describe a pressure sore. For the differential diagnosis, incontinence-associated dermatitis and a manifest peripheral artery occlusive disease must be excluded. The treatment consists of positioning procedures and local and systemic supportive wound treatment. In cases of deep pressure sores, coverage by plastic surgery can effectively accelerate healing. The multiprofessional geriatric team has the appropriate prerequisites for comprehensive treatment of pressure sores.

ABSTRACT

OBJECTIVE: To investigate short and long-term complications due to standard (≤24 hours) and extended (>24 hours) prone position in COVID-19 patients. METHODS: Retrospective cohort study conducted in an Italian general intensive care unit. We enrolled patients on invasive mechanical ventilation and treated with prone positioning. We recorded short term complications from the data chart and long-term complications from the scheduled follow-up visit, three months after intensive care discharge. RESULTS: A total of 96 patients were included in the study. Median time for each prone positioning cycle (302 cycles) was equal to 18 (16-32) hours. In 37 (38%) patients at least one cycle of extended pronation was implemented. Patients with at least one pressure sore due to prone position were 38 (40%). Patients with pressure sores showed a statistically significative difference in intensive care length of stay, mechanical ventilation days, numbers of prone position cycles, total time spent in prone position and the use of extended prone position, compared to patients without pressure sores. All lesions were low grade. Cheekbones (18%) and chin (10%) were the most affected sites. Follow-up visit, scheduled three months after intensive care discharge, was possible in 58 patients. All patients were able to have all 12 muscle groups examined using theMedical Research Council scale examination. No patient reported sensory loss or presence of neuropathic pain for upper limbs. CONCLUSIONS: Extended prone position is feasible and might reduce the workload on healthcare workers without significant increase of major prone position related complications.

ABSTRACT

BACKGROUND: Patient safety is a key priority of the National Department of Health. Despite the publication of legislation and other measures to address patient safety incidents (PSIs) there are a paucity of studies relating to patient safety at the different levels of hospitals. OBJECTIVES: To determine the epidemiology (incidence, nature and root causes) of PSIs at a long-term rehabilitative hospital between April 2011 and March 2016. METHOD: Data were collected through a review and analysis of routinely collected hospital information on patient records and from the PSI register, as well as minutes of adverse health events meetings, quality assurance reports and patient complaints register. RESULTS: A total or 4.12 PSIs per 10 000 inpatient days were reported. Approximately 52% of the adverse health events occurred in females with most of the adverse health events occurring in the 50-59 years category: 96% being reported during the day and 33% within the shift change. Pressure ulcers, falls, injury, hospital acquired infections and medication error were the most commonly reported PSIs. Patient factors were listed as the most common root cause for the PSIs. CONCLUSION: The study shows a low reporting rate of PSIs whilst showing a diverse pattern of PSIs over a period of 5 years. There is a need for active change management in order to establish a blame-free culture and learning environment to improve reporting of PSI. A comprehensive quality improvement intervention addressing patients, their families and staff is essential to minimise PSI and its consequences.

ABSTRACT

BACKGROUND: To explore the effects of risk factors-based nursing management on the occurrence of pressure sores in hospitalized patients. METHODS: From Jan 2018 to Jun 2018, 289 hospitalized patients were divided into pressure sores group [100] and control group [189] for retrospective analysis. Overall, 260 hospitalized patients from Jun 2018 to Dec 2018 were followed up for nursing intervention. Overall 130 patients received risk factors-based nursing case management were in the intervention group, whereas 130 patients who received routine nursing care were in the control group. The chi-square test and t-test were used to compare the count data and the measurement data between groups, respectively. RESULTS: Age, body weight and proportions of patients with impaired nutritional intake, diabetes or stroke in pressure sores group were higher than those in normal group (P<0.05). Hospital stay and operative time in pressure sores group was longer than those in normal group (P<0.05). The frequency of assistant activity in pressure sores group was significantly lower than that in control group (P<0.05).In addition, the score of uroclepsia in pressure sores group was lower than that in normal group (P<0.05). Patients in the intervention group showed lower risk for pressure sores and more satisfied than patients in control group (P<0.001). CONCLUSION: Advanced age, high body weight, diabetes and stroke, long hospital stay, long operative time, poor nutritional status and severe uroclepsia were independent risk factors of pressure sores. Risk factors-based nursing case management can effectively reduce the occurrence and risk of pressure sores for hospitalized patients.

ABSTRACT

BACKGROUND: Ischial pressure sores often recur, the surgical choice often troubled the surgeon, because surgery repair should consider future reconstructive procedures. The purpose of this article is to present a new surgical option for the reconstruction of primary or recurrent ischial pressure sores by using an inferior gluteal artery of the descending branch perforator flap. METHODS: A study involving patients suffering from ischial pressure sores was performed from March 2016 to August 2020. Patients with large defects, for which direct closure was not possible, underwent reconstructive surgery using an inferior gluteal artery descending branch perforator flap. Collected data included age, diabetes, wound culture, size of the wound, whether or not negative pressure therapy was received, operative time, intraoperative blood loss, and postoperative complications. Patients were followed up through outpatient visits or by telephone. RESULTS: Five patients with ischial pressure sores (four primary and one recurrent) underwent reconstructive surgery with inferior gluteal artery descending branch perforator flap. One patient received colostomy and wound negative pressure therapy before lesion reconstruction. All patients successfully recovered without postoperative complications. The follow-up period ranged from 4 to 31 months. No wound disruption or recurrence was recorded. CONCLUSIONS: Inferior gluteal artery descending branch perforator flap treatment of ischial pressure sores is a simple and feasible method for preserving the inferior gluteal artery's main vascular perforators and could be used as a future surgical option.

ABSTRACT

BACKGROUND: The pedicled anterolateral thigh (ALT) flap has become more popular for the reconstruction of soft-tissue defects in neighboring areas. Nonetheless, few studies in the literature have explored the use of this flap for trochanteric ulcer reconstruction. The aim of our study is to present the author's experience of utilizing the ALT flap, with a focus on technical elements regarding the flap design and the tunneling method to maximize the reach of the flap. METHODS: The medical records of patients who received pedicled ALT flaps for the reconstruction of trochanteric pressure sores were retrospectively reviewed. The patients' demographic data, operative details, and postoperative complications were evaluated. RESULTS: Between October 2018 and December 2019, 10 consecutive patients (age range, 13-45 years) underwent 11 pedicled ALT myocutaneous flaps for trochanteric pressure sore reconstruction. Each flap was designed around the most distal cutaneous perforator that was included in the proximal third of the skin paddle. The flaps ranged in size from 11×6 to 14×8 cm. The ALT flap was transposed through a lateral subcutaneous tunnel in five patients, while the open tunnel technique was used in six patients. All flaps survived, and no vascular compromise was observed. CONCLUSIONS: The pedicled ALT flap is a safe and reliable option for reconstructing trochanteric pressure sores. An appropriate flap design and a good choice of the tunneling method are crucial for successful flap transposition.

ABSTRACT

Objective:To explore the treatment of pressure sores in different parts of the buttocks.Methods:From May, 2005 to March, 2020, 170 (157 patients) pressure sores in different parts of buttocks were treated. Eighty-two pressure sores located at sacrococcyx, 52 at ischial tuberosity, 24 at greater trochanter (without hip joint exposure) and 12 at femoral greater trochanter with exposure of the hip joint. Flaps were used to repair the pressure sores. ①Seventy-one sacrococcygeal pressure sores were repaired by the gluteal epithelial neurovascular flap; ②10 (10 patients) sacrococcygeal and 42 (36 patients) sciatic tubercle pressure sores were repaired by the posterior femoral neurovascular flap; ③24(24 patients) femoral trochanter pressure sores and 1(1 patient) sacrococcygeal pressure sore were repaired by the tensor fascia lata myocutaneous flap; ④2 (2 patients) sciatic tubercle pressure sores were repaired by the gracilis myocutaneous flap; ⑤12 (10 patients) femoral trochanter pressure sores were with hip joint exposure treated with hip joint amputation; ⑥8 (8 patients) pressure sores at ischial tuberosity were treated with VSD. The pressure sores were measured at 5.0 cm×8.0 cm-15.0 cm×30.0 cm, and the flaps were sized 10.0 cm×12.0 cm-17.0 cm×32.0 cm. The follow-up was conducted in 2 methods: visit of outpatient clinic by patients and WeChat distanced interview by medical staff.Results:The gluteal epithelial neurovascular flaps, tensor fasciae lata flaps, gracilis myocutaneous flaps and posterior femoral neurovascular flaps all survived; 4 of 10 posterior femoral neurovascular flaps had partial necrosis and healed after dressing change. A total of 139 patients were treated by flap repair, of which 136 pressure sores healed, except 1 sacrococcygeal pressure sore and 1 femoral greater trochanter pressure sore did not heal because the patient was in old age, long-term hypoproteinaemia and anaemia, and 1 ischial tubercle pressure sore failed to heal due to osteomyelitis osteomyelitis. Ten pressure sores at femoral greater trochanter decubitus with hip joint exposure treated by hip joint amputation and 8 pressure sores at ischial tubercle decubitus treated by simple insertion of VSD were all healed. The follow-up period was 0.5-15.0 years, 7.5 years in average. The results of follow-up showed that pressure sores healed without recurrence in 154 patients, but failed to heal in 3 patients.Conclusion:The gluteal epithelial neurotrophic vascular flap has reliable blood supply and is simple to harvest, and it is a good flap to repair sacrococcygeal pressure sores. The tensor fascia lata myocutaneous flap has reliable blood supply and is simple to harvest, hence it is a good flap to repair greater trochanteric pressure sores. Transposition of the posterior femoral cutaneous nerve nutrient vessel flap or the V-Y advancement flap is simple and effective in repair of the sciatic tuberosity pressure sores. However, it is not recommended to apply the transposition of posterior femoral cutaneous nerve nutrient vessel flap in repair of the sacrococcygobtaineal pressure sore, because it would cause a necrosis at the distal part of the flap. When a greater trochanteric pressure sore coexists with an expose of hip joint, the hip joint can be dissected. For the pressure sore at ischial tuberosity, and if there is a small wound with a large internal cavity, it can be treated with simple insertion of VSD.

ABSTRACT

BACKGROUND: Facial pressure ulcers are a rare yet significant complication. National Institute for Health and Care Excellence (NICE) guidelines recommend that patients should be risk-assessed for pressure ulcers and measures instated to prevent such complication. In this study, we report case series of perioral pressure ulcers developed following the use of two devices to secure endotracheal tubes in COVID-19 positive patients managed in the intensive care setting. METHODS: A retrospective analysis was conducted on sixteen patients identified to have perioral pressure ulcers by using the institutional risk management system. Data parameters included patient demographics (age, gender, comorbidities, smoking history and body mass index (BMI)). Data collection included the indication of admission to ITU, duration of intubation, types of medical devices utilised to secure the endotracheal tube, requirement of vasopressor agents and renal replacement therapy, presence of other associated ulcers, duration of proning and mortality. RESULTS: Sixteen patients developed different patterns of perioral pressure ulcers related to the use of two medical devices (Insight, AnchorFast). The mean age was 58.6 years. The average length of intubation was 18.8 days. Fourteen patients required proning, with an average duration of 5.2 days. CONCLUSIONS: The two devices utilised to secure endotracheal tubes are associated with unique patterns of facial pressure ulcers. Measures should be taken to assess the skin regularly and avoid utilising devices that are associated with a high risk of facial pressure ulcers. Awareness and training should be provided to prevent such significant complication.Level of evidence: Level IV, risk/prognostic study.

ABSTRACT

Introduction Single best perforator-based Pacman flap (SBPBPF) fortifies the advancement and transposition flap biogeometry principles with robust blood supply of perforator flaps to provide cover for the sacral pressure sore of any dimension. This article describes the biogeometry and technique of raising the SBPBPF. Aim To assess the outcomes of reconstruction of stage IV sacral pressure sore using the SBPBPF. Materials and Methods A preliminary cadaver study was done in 24 gluteal specimens in fresh cadavers to determine the anatomical details of perforators of the perisacral region. From 2015 to 2017, 42 myelopathic patients (40 males and 2 females; quadriparetic n = 2 and paraplegic/paraparetic n = 40) underwent SBPBPF reconstruction of stage IV sacral pressure sore. Their documents were analyzed in this retrospective study. All were followed-up for an average period of 12.5 months. Results Cadaver study revealed significant perforators arising from seven different source vessels in the perisacral region. In the clinical study, average size of the paddle harvested was 168 cm 2 on a single best perforator. On an average, the size of the single best perforator harvested with the flap was 1.5 mm. None had early failures of flaps. Thirty-nine patients had well-settled flaps at the end of follow-up period except three (7%) who developed late recurrence due to loss of compliance with offloading instructions. Two experienced mild collections (flap complication rate was 4.76%) in the immediate postoperative period that healed uneventfully. The overall complication rate was 11.9%. Conclusion SBPBPF is an excellent addendum to reconstructive tool for stage IV sacral pressure sores.
